Rajgarh (MP), February 12 Police have seized mephedrone (MD) worth nearly Rs 21 crore in the illegal market and arrested two individuals in separate cases in the Rajgarh district of Madhya Pradesh, an official said on Thursday.

Acting on a tip-off, a police team from Machalpur police station apprehended a man near Mana village on February 11. During interrogation, the accused revealed that he had hidden MD drug at his home in Arnia village, the official said.

Upon searching his home, police seized 10.16 kilograms of the banned synthetic drug worth approximately Rs 10 crore in the illegal market from a carton kept in the kitchen, he informed.

In the second operation, based on the arrested man's information, another person was detained and interrogated. Information provided by the person led to the recovery of 11.35 kilograms of MD drug from a carton hidden in a mustard field on Wednesday, according to the official.

In both operations, police seized a total of 21.51 kilograms of the synthetic drug, estimated to be worth Rs 21 crore, he stated.
